Diodes' adaptive equalization and bidirectional ReTimer capabilities bring energy efficiency and low latency to USB-C/DP designs
0

     Diodes introduced two new bit-level retimers in response to the increasing availability of USB Type-C technology and the need for lower power consumption. The PI2DPT1021 and PI2DPT821 products are suitable for laptop and desktop computers, as well as docking stations, computer perimeters, game consoles and active transmission lines. They combine the industry's best power efficiency with modern CPU platforms, smart shapes, and advanced features.

     Each new timepiece has receiver adaptive equalization, which means it can handle both long and short line applications. This feature provides channel loss compensation up to -23dB for transmission at 5GHz, channel loss compensation up to -18dB for transmission at 4.05GHz, and jitter removal without a local reference clock.

     The PI2DPT1021 supports 10Gbps USB3.2 Gen2 and DisplayPort (DP) version 1.4, while the PI2DPT821 supports 8.1Gbps DP1.4 and USB3.2 Gen1 communication protocols. Each product includes a bidirectional high-speed channel that swaps the flow direction of the downlink (DFP) and uplink (UFP) ports. As a result, engineers have greater configuration flexibility in the direction of signal flow. In particular, because of their bidirectional nature, both PI2DPT1021 and PI2DPT821 are suitable for active transmission line implementations, so their end joints are the same and can therefore be treated as DFP or UFP.

     Other key attributes of these new timepieces are ultra-low latency from signal input to output. 1ns) and a wide temperature range (covering 40°C to +85°C), both have I2C programming interfaces. The automatic power saving mode for USB and DP is extremely important to minimize energy consumption. The PI2DPT1021 and PI2DPT821 retimeters are available in a 32-pin QFN package with dimensions of 2.85mm x 4.5mm x 0.45mm.
